Deutsche Bahn

About
Deutsche Bahn (DB) is Germany’s main train operator, running around 40,000 domestic and international services each day. Its fleet includes a variety of train types: high-speed ICE (Intercity Express) trains, reaching up to 300 km/h; IC (Intercity) and EC (EuroCity) trains for long-distance travel; and IRE (Interregio-Express), RE (Regional Express), and RB (Regionalbahn) services for regional and local connections. While bathrooms are standard on all trains, amenities such as onboard restaurants and free Wi-Fi are available only on certain train types and routes. DB offers a wide range of fares, including Super Saver, Saver, and Flexible tickets, along with discount cards like the BahnCard 25, 50, and 100. Additional options include single tickets, day tickets, and group tickets. Popular routes include Berlin–Munich, Hamburg–Frankfurt, Cologne–Stuttgart, Berlin–Dresden, and Hamburg–Cologne, as well as numerous regional services across Germany.

Amenities on board the train
Wifi
Food sold onboard
Most ICE and many IC/EC trains have:
A Bordrestaurant (restaurant car) where you can sit and eat.
A Bordbistro (bistro bar) with snacks, hot meals, and drinks to-go.
At-seat service in 1st class: staff will take your order and serve food/drinks directly to your seat.
Regional trains (RE / RB / S-Bahn):
No onboard catering.
You’re welcome to bring your own food and drinks.
Seat reservation
Second Class:
Not included by default.
You can add a seat reservation when booking (recommended for busy routes).
Costs around €4.90 per seat (or €5.90 if booked separately later).
First Class:
Yes, always included in the ticket price.

Pets
Small pets (e.g. cats, small dogs, etc.):
Allowed for free if they can fit in a transport box (max. size: hand luggage).
Must stay in the box for the entire journey.
Large dogs:
Require a separate (paid) ticket — typically half the price of a regular second-class ticket.
Must be leashed and wear a muzzle while on the train.
Cannot sit on seats.
Assistance dogs:
Travel free of charge.
Do not need a muzzle or leash if medically not required.
Allowed to accompany the passenger at all times.

Complete guide to Leuven

Things to do in Leuven

Discover the best of Leuven — top attractions, local food, transport tips, budget advice, and currency essentials. Plan your perfect Leuven trip today.

  • Must visit

M Leuven

University museum with science, culture, and philosophy exhibitions in a striking historic complex. Ideal for understanding Leuven's academic identity.

  • Recommended

Damien Experience

Museum and former home of Father Damien, presenting his life and global legacy. A meaningful visit in a historic city-center setting.

  • Recommended

PARCUM

Museum in Park Abbey exploring religion, art, and heritage through the abbey's story. It adds depth to a visit to the wider site.

Euro (€)

Moderate for Belgium: hotels and dining are not cheap, but student spots, bakeries, and short local transit keep typical visitor costs manageable.

Average meal costs

Budget
€8-15 for fast food, fries, or bakery meals.
Mid-range
€20-35 per person for a restaurant meal.
Fine dining
€60+ per person for upscale dining.
Coffee
€3-4.50 for coffee or cappuccino.

Tipping culture

Service is usually included. Round up or leave 5-10% for great restaurant service. Taxis can be rounded up. Cafes usually get small change, not a set tip.

In Leuven, you can visit the University Library and Bell Tower to explore its historic significance and enjoy panoramic city views. The Old Market Square offers vibrant nightlife with numerous cafes and is famously known as the longest bar in the world. Art enthusiasts can discover the M-Museum Leuven, which features both contemporary and historical art exhibitions. For a peaceful retreat, stroll through the Botanical Garden Kruidtuin, the oldest botanical garden in Belgium. Lastly, admire the stunning Gothic architecture of the Town Hall, adorned with intricate sculptures.
Two to three days in Leuven is ideal to explore its historic university, visit the M-Museum, enjoy the vibrant atmosphere at the Oude Markt, and wander through the picturesque streets and parks.
